

由此推断,在RDS面板上显示的0.02 Sessions代表2个连接数据库的sessions。这就可以解释当Current activity居高不下时,数据库操作出现异常,接口返回正常,但是数据库中的记录不是expected。

当出现这种情况时,我们应该检查代码中是否使用了transaction,是否存在忘记commit的transaction。
本文解析了RDS面板上显示的Sessions数值含义,探讨了Currentactivity高企导致数据库操作异常的原因,强调了transaction管理和commit的重要性。


由此推断,在RDS面板上显示的0.02 Sessions代表2个连接数据库的sessions。这就可以解释当Current activity居高不下时,数据库操作出现异常,接口返回正常,但是数据库中的记录不是expected。

当出现这种情况时,我们应该检查代码中是否使用了transaction,是否存在忘记commit的transaction。
1270
884

被折叠的 条评论
为什么被折叠?